区块链的独立性原理概述
区块链是一种去中心化的分布式账本技术,通过数据的透明性和不可篡改性,保障数据的安全和可靠性。其独立性原理是指,区块链在不依赖中心化机构的情况下,依然能够保证网络的正常运行和信息的有效传递。这种独立性源于区块链的架构设计及其核心技术,包括共识算法、加密机制和节点自治等。
区块链的核心独立性原理

区块链的独立性原理可以通过以下几个方面来深入探讨:
- 去中心化
- 自主性
- 透明性
- 不可篡改性
去中心化
去中心化是区块链独立性最基本的特征。在传统的集中式系统中,所有的数据和操作都依赖于一个或多个中心化服务器,这使得数据容易受到攻击和篡改。而在区块链中,所有的交易和数据都存储在每一个节点上,任何单一节点的故障不会影响整个网络的运行。去中心化的优势在于提升了系统的安全性和抗压性。
自主性

区块链的自主性意味着每个节点都有参与网络决策的权利,没有中央权威干预。这种权利的平等性使得网络中的每个参与者可以直接进行交易、验证和记录信息。自主性还体现在智能合约上,开发者能够在区块链上自主制定规则和协议,自动执行特定条件下的操作,减少了对中介的依赖。
透明性
透明性是区块链独立性的另一个重要方面。所有数据在区块链上是公开可见的,任何人都可以查看历史交易记录。这种透明性不仅提升了信任度,还有助于网络参与者之间的相互监督,确保交易的公平性和合法性。它使得任何第三方均无法操控数据,进一步增强了系统的独立性。
不可篡改性
区块链采用加密技术将数据进行哈希处理,确保一旦数据被记录就无法被更改或删除。这种不可篡改性加固了区块链的独立性,保护用户数据的完整性和真实性。即使是拥有最高权限的管理员也无法在不被制约的情况下篡改数据,这样的机制防止了数据被恶意操作。
区块链独立性原理的关键技术
为了实现上述的独立性原则,区块链依赖于一些关键技术,其中包括:
- 共识算法
- 加密算法
- 分布式账本技术
- 智能合约
共识算法
共识算法是区块链实现去中心化的核心机制。通过不同的共识机制(如工作量证明、权益证明等),所有节点能够在没有中央权威的情况下达成一致。这种算法确保所有参与者对区块链状态的达成一致,增强了网络的安全性与可信性。同时,共识机制的多样性也使得区块链更具灵活性与适应性。
加密算法
区块链依赖于强大的加密算法来保护交易的安全性和隐私。加密算法确保只有拥有私钥的用户才能够访问他们的资产,其他人无法进行未授权的访问。这种保护机制使得数据在传递过程中不易受到损害,并且由于加密操作结果不可逆,进一步确保了数据的独立性和可信度。
分布式账本技术
分布式账本技术是区块链的核心组成部分。数据在每个参与节点上都有完整的拷贝,任何对交易的更改都必须在网络中所有节点上进行同步更新。这种分布式的运作模式确保了数据的有效保存,也避免了单点故障的风险,保证了整个网络的高可用性和独立性。
智能合约
智能合约是运行在区块链上的自动化执行程序,可以根据预设规则执行业务协议。它们的存在使得合同的执行不再依赖于信任的中介,任何条件的达成都能够在无需人为干预的情况下自动完成。这样不仅提高了效率,也进一步促进了区块链的独立性,让其能够在对合同执行的过程中维护自身的有效性和公正性。
相关问题探讨
区块链如何保证数据的隐私性?
数据隐私性是区块链网络中的一个重要考量。尽管区块链的透明性增强了信任和可追溯性,过分的透明性也可能导致隐私泄露。因此,很多区块链项目采取了诸如零知识证明和同态加密等技术,来保护用户隐私,确保只有授权参与者才能获取敏感信息。此外,私有链和联盟链的引入使得更多的组织可以在确保数据安全性和隐私的基础上,利用区块链技术。
区块链的缺陷与局限性是什么?
尽管区块链有很多优势,但也存在一定的局限性。例如,区块链的吞吐量问题,当交易数量极大时,系统的性能和响应速度可能出现瓶颈。此外,区块链的能源消耗也是一个备受争议的话题,特别是工作量证明机制下的比特币挖矿,消耗的能源量十分巨大。这些问题的解决需要新的技术创新和机制的完善,而不仅是在现有系统内继续进行改进。
区块链在各行业的应用前景如何?
随着区块链技术的发展,越来越多的行业开始探索其应用潜力。在金融领域,区块链技术可以实现跨境支付的快速和低成本处理;在供应链管理上,它能提高货物追溯的透明度;在医疗行业,则可以有效保护病人的隐私与数据安全,更好地管理和共享医疗记录。然而,实际的落地应用仍需要面对法律法规以及商业模式的挑战,未来的前景值得期待。
如何评估一个区块链项目的独立性与可信度?
在选择和评估区块链项目之前,了解其独立性与可信度至关重要。需要关注项目的白皮书、技术架构、团队背景以及社区支持等因素。优秀的项目通常在技术上设计合理,有透明的治理结构和活跃的社区参与。同时,通过分析项目的合规性、历史表现以及是否已经实现了落地应用,可以从多维度来综合评估其可信度与未来发展潜力。
整体来看,区块链的独立性原理不仅构成了去中心化数据处理的基础,而且推动了许多新兴应用的发展。这为我们的数字化未来开启了新的可能性,促使我们重新思考数据所有权、信任机制及其对社会各个层面的影响。